Today is the day! With blue skies and warm breezes off the lake, we welcomed 144 campers to Girls Camp for the opening of Summer 2019. Campers checked into the Upper Lodge welcomed by music, bubbles, and ecstatic leaders. Cabins soon were filling up with sleeping bags, trunks, decorations, and excited campers.

After the campers settled in, they began mingling throughout Downtown Miniwanca. There, they explored the Craft House, caught up with old friends, and played games in the Hollow. Later, campers enjoyed a delicious dinner of pasta, garlic bread and roasted broccoli. The in-camp campers rushed into the Upper Lodge to register for Interest Groups, fun activities they will take part in throughout the week that range from the Mosaic Making to Sailing on Stony Lake to Lake Michigan Beach Time to Map Making and so much more.

At the sound of the bell, campers ventured their way down to the Council Circle where they learned whether their cabin was part of the Dunes, Draws, Ridges, or Trails and performed creative cabin introduction cheers. After Council Circle, campers made their way to cabin chats to bond and learn about what their summer will have in store.
